Liane Moriarty's New Book

Liane Moriarty's New Book

After months of anticipation, Australian author Liane Moriarty’s new book Truly, Madly, Guilty has finally been released in America! If you aren’t familiar with her work, Moriarty writes women’s fiction with a psychological, suspenseful twist.
